Carrick is a locality situated in Tasmania, Australia, with GPS coordinates of -41.53236, 147.01029. It is located in the Northern Midlands region of Tasmania, approximately 20 kilometers from Launceston. Carrick is known for its historical significance and well-preserved buildings, reflecting the colonial architecture of the 19th century.

Timezone in Carrick
Carrick operates on the Australia/Hobart timezone, which has a UTC offset of +10:00 during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the first Sunday in October to the first Sunday in April, the offset changes to UTC +11:00. Attractions and Activities in Carrick
Carrick is a small town in Tasmania, Australia, known for its picturesque rural landscape and historical significance. Located in the northern part of the state, Carrick is characterized by its charming heritage buildings, which reflect the early colonial architecture that dates back to the 19th century. The town is situated near the larger regional center of Launceston, making it an accessible spot for visitors interested in exploring Tasmania’s natural beauty and rich history.
The area surrounding Carrick is known for its agricultural activities, particularly sheep farming and viticulture. Visitors can enjoy scenic drives through the lush countryside, which includes vineyards and rolling hills. Carrick is also close to several parks and reserves, offering op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king and birdwatching.
